The Bishop of Exeter, Dean and Chapter, and the Society for the Maintenance of the Faith, seek to appoint a Team Rector for the benefice of Heavitree and St Mary Steps.
An exciting opportunity for an experienced priest of the Anglo-Catholic tradition, with missionary zeal, to serve two diverse and well-established city parishes, in a stunning area of the Westcountry.
We want to see parishes that are:
- confident in God’s grace working through the Sacraments;
- intentional in evangelism;
- serving the common good of the whole community.
We therefore seek a priest who:
- is generous and openhearted;
- is an excellent preacher, teacher, and person of prayer, committed to the centrality of the Eucharist;
- will develop a vision for the next phase of mission within the parishes;
- will work collaboratively with ordained and lay colleagues;
- is a pastor for the whole community;
- will engage with people of all ages, and especially in ministry to schools;
- is equipped to handle strategic and administrative challenges.
The PCCs have passed a resolution under the House of Bishops’ Declaration on the Ministry of Bishops and Priests.
The Diocese is aware that those from black and minority ethnic groups are currently under-represented amongst its clergy and welcomes applications from these clergy, desiring to embody a more diverse ministry.
